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 16/11/2023, à 17:32

fredmir

Un fichier ouvrant une commande dans le terminal

Bonjour,
existe-t-il la possibilité de créer un fichier qui ouvrirait une commande dans le terminal ?
Par exemple, un tel fichier en le cliquant ouvrirait le terminal où serait inscrite la commande que je n'aurais plus qu'à compléter selon mes besoins (par exemple

yt-dlp -x --audio-format mp3 --audio-quality 0 

(après laquelle alors je n'aurais plus qu'à entrer une URL).

Merci à vous


Clevo I7 i7-8750H HD630 ( Intel® UHD Graphics 630 )
Disque dur 500Go 5400tr/min SATA-3 6Gb/s 2½ 7MM
Disque dur ultra rapide 120Go SSD M.2 (mémoire Flash)
Mémoire DDR4 Sodimm 16Go / Ubuntu 22.04.3 LTS

Hors ligne

#2 Le 16/11/2023, à 18:26

krodelabestiole

Re : Un fichier ouvrant une commande dans le terminal

ce serait probablement au moyen d'un lanceur (launcher), ça se présente sous la forme d'un fichier .desktop
https://doc.ubuntu-fr.org/raccourci-lanceur

ça a l'air faisable avec pas mal de bricolage : https://bbs.archlinux.org/viewtopic.php?id=249662

quelle est l'utilité du truc ? tu es sûr que tu ne préfères pas écrire une fonction ou un alias pour bash ?

En ligne

#3 Le 16/11/2023, à 18:34

fredmir

Re : Un fichier ouvrant une commande dans le terminal

C'est pour un souci de rapidité :  ouvrir directement le terminal sans avoir à taper le début de commande à chaque fois.


Clevo I7 i7-8750H HD630 ( Intel® UHD Graphics 630 )
Disque dur 500Go 5400tr/min SATA-3 6Gb/s 2½ 7MM
Disque dur ultra rapide 120Go SSD M.2 (mémoire Flash)
Mémoire DDR4 Sodimm 16Go / Ubuntu 22.04.3 LTS

Hors ligne

#4 Le 16/11/2023, à 18:42

krodelabestiole

Re : Un fichier ouvrant une commande dans le terminal

je me doute mais généralement pour être rapide en utilisant un terminal on créé plutôt des alias ou des fonctions (ou des scripts), et on profite de l'auto-complétion avec tab...

pour t'aider j'aurais donc voulu en savoir plus sur ta méthode de travail...

En ligne

#5 Le 16/11/2023, à 18:43

Watael

Re : Un fichier ouvrant une commande dans le terminal

salut,

un script (appelé par un .desktop), qui ouvre une boîte de dialogue zenity pour saisir l'URL, puis qui (le script) ouvre un terminal pour te montrer l'exécution de la commande et son résultat ?

Dernière modification par Watael (Le 16/11/2023, à 18:43)


Connected \o/
Welcome to sHell. · eval is evil.

Hors ligne

#6 Le 16/11/2023, à 18:43

cqfd93

Re : Un fichier ouvrant une commande dans le terminal

Bonjour,

En ajoutant un alias dans ton fichier .bashrc, par exemple :

alias ytdl='yt-dlp -x --audio-format mp3 --audio-quality 0 '

Tu n'as plus qu'à ouvrir toi-même le terminal et taper :

ytdl <l'url de la vidéo>

cqfd93

Hors ligne